TAUPO TENNIS CLUB
SOCIAL AND MATCHES The Taupo Tennis Club which has got away to a good start this year held its first social evening on November 15th. All the club members present helped to make the evening a success. Thanks are due to Mrs Mika and Mr Rogers for the excellent music that they provided. Clear blue skies welcomed Mokai when they visited Taupo for a friendly match during the weekend. Some good tennis was played and keenness; which has been lacking among the club-members because of the erratic weather conditions, was once more aroused. The rain put an > abrupt ending to tlie louriioment so that Mokai won the day with 11 games to 5. During his speech Mr Hodge, the captain. of the Mokai tearn rnentioned that inter-club matches should be arranged as soon as. possible. As a result Mr Bakei will be representing the Taupo Tennis Club at an asscciation meeting to be held shortly. A triple-tournament will be held in Mokai on December 7th., in which Oruanui, Mokai and Taupo will take part. As rnany members as possible are encouraged to attend. Those interested are asked to hand in their names to the club captain, Mr Doug. Baker, who has also been elected president and also to the secretary, Miss B. Walters. At the last meeting, Mrs Rev/a was elected Women's Captain. Club championships will commence during the next few weeks. Thanks are due to Mr Haines for his donation. of £1.
